Pacman-progressbar
==================

A ProgressBar for Python, based on Arch progressbar, with `ILoveCandy` option enabled.

#### Instalation
```bash
pip install pacmanprogressbar
```


#### Usage


Import the package and create the bar
```python
from pacmanprogressbar import Pacman
p = Pacman()
```

#### Parameters

| Parameter | Default | Description |
| --- | --- | --- |
| start | 0 | Initial value |
| end | 100 | Defines the bar's dimension in an amount of items or "steps" |
| width | `console size` | Size (in chars) of the bar, by default is the console size |
| step | 0 | Current position in the progressbar |
| text | `None` | Write some text at the beginning of the line |
| encode | UTF-8 | Encoding |


#### Methods

``` python
p.update([value])
```

Update the progress, incresing the size by 1, or by the "value" parameter

```python
p.progress([value]):
```

Set an specified progress, the parameters is mandatory:
